    Are you running resto druids?

    The Efflorencence or however it is spelt will heal Sara because she is considered an ally in P1. Since druids always SM a low target or a spike it often gets dropped dead center on Sara and heal her.

    The bug is AOE healing being able to hit Sara. Try it

    That said its easily doable even if you need a few more guardians. Enrage isn't an issue if you have proper DPS in the brain room and are able to execute either the normal strat properly or just zerg it in Phase 3.
